Come this winter, another retail tenant will be cozying up next door to the new Trader Joe’s and Domicile complex in Northside. Urban Outfitters has confirmed its eighth Chicagoland-area location near the booming Broadway-Clark-Diversey intersection at 651 West Diversey Parkway, and is scheduled to go live on December 9.

Three years ago, local clothier Akira paved the way for a retail renaissance on this strip that used to house a Barnes and Noble and Pier 1 Imports, who Urban Outfitters will be replacing. Now, if only we can convince Target to open one of those small-scale urban stores in the old big box bookstore spot next door, there would be no reason to leave the hood for anything.—Chai Lee
